Linked Relevance Feedback for the ImageCLEF Photo Task

In this paper we will describe Berkeley’s approach to the ImageCLEFphoto task for CLEF 2007. Once again (as in ImageCLEFphoto for CLEF 2006) we used entirely text-based methods for retrieval. For some runs this year, however, we exploited the basic similarity of the topics and database from 2006 to acquire the metadata descriptions of the “example images” in the 2007 queries, and used that metadata to expand the query content for each topic. The results speak for themselves: use of what amounts to relevance feedback based on image metadata is much more effective than use of unexpanded queries, and even provides a method of cross-language retrieval for unknown languages when parallel topics and example images can be established. We submitted 19 runs for ImageCLEFphoto this year, of which 8 where monolingual English, German and Spanish, and the remaining 11 where bilingual from various languages to English, German and Spanish.
